news 2026/5/1 5:43:52

VMware Unlocker完整指南:在普通PC上零成本运行macOS的终极方案

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
VMware Unlocker完整指南:在普通PC上零成本运行macOS的终极方案

VMware Unlocker完整指南:在普通PC上零成本运行macOS的终极方案

【免费下载链接】unlocker项目地址: https://gitcode.com/gh_mirrors/unlo/unlocker

VMware Unlocker是一款专门为在非苹果硬件上运行macOS系统设计的开源解锁工具。通过智能补丁技术,它绕过了VMware对macOS的硬件验证限制,让普通用户在Windows或Linux电脑上也能完整体验苹果操作系统。

项目核心价值:打破硬件壁垒

VMware Unlocker的最大价值在于打破了苹果系统的硬件壁垒,为普通用户提供了前所未有的macOS虚拟化可能性。无论是开发者需要测试跨平台应用,还是普通用户想要体验苹果生态系统,这个工具都能满足需求。

核心优势亮点

  • 完全免费使用,零成本享受苹果系统
  • 跨平台兼容,支持Windows和Linux系统
  • 操作简单便捷,一键脚本自动完成配置
  • 持续技术更新,支持最新VMware版本

核心功能特性详解

智能补丁技术

Unlocker采用先进的补丁技术,能够精准修改VMware的核心组件:

  • 修复vmware-vmx及相关组件,允许macOS正常启动
  • 修改vmwarebase.dll或.so文件,在创建虚拟机时显示Apple选项
  • 自动下载最新版macOS VMware Tools

跨平台兼容支持

工具完美适配主流操作系统环境:

  • Windows系统:预打包Python环境,无需额外安装
  • Linux系统:兼容大多数发行版自带的Python解释器

实战操作流程指南

准备工作清单

在开始安装之前,请确保满足以下条件:

  • VMware版本兼容:支持Workstation 11-17和Player 7-17系列
  • 系统权限要求:Windows需要管理员权限,Linux需要sudo权限
  • 进程状态检查:确保所有VMware相关进程已完全关闭

Windows用户快速安装

  1. 克隆项目仓库:git clone https://gitcode.com/gh_mirrors/unlo/unlocker
  2. 右键点击win-install.cmd文件,选择"以管理员身份运行"
  3. 等待脚本自动完成所有配置和工具下载

Linux用户安装流程

  1. 克隆项目仓库:git clone https://gitcode.com/gh_mirrors/unlo/unlocker
  2. 设置执行权限:chmod +x lnx-install.sh
  3. 运行安装脚本:sudo ./lnx-install.sh

安装验证步骤

安装完成后重启VMware,在新建虚拟机时就能看到Apple macOS选项,这表示解锁成功。

深度应用场景解析

开发测试环境搭建

对于软件开发人员,VMware Unlocker提供了完美的macOS测试环境:

  • 应用兼容性验证:在不同平台测试软件运行情况
  • 跨平台开发调试:在非苹果设备上进行macOS应用开发
  • 系统特性研究:深入了解macOS系统架构和特性

学习研究用途

  • 操作系统学习:研究macOS与其他系统的差异
  • 虚拟化技术实践:学习虚拟化技术的实际应用
  • 个人体验探索:在非苹果设备上感受苹果生态魅力

技术进阶与维护指南

工具更新维护

Unlocker提供了完善的维护工具,确保虚拟化环境始终处于最佳状态:

  • 运行win-update-tools.cmd或lnx-update-tools.sh获取最新VMware Tools
  • 使用win-uninstall.cmd或lnx-uninstall.sh安全移除补丁

常见问题解决方案

虚拟机启动失败处理

  • 将虚拟机硬件版本调整为10
  • 在VMX配置文件中添加smc.version = "0"

创建虚拟机时程序崩溃

  • 确保VMware所有进程已完全关闭
  • 检查系统权限是否足够

VMware Tools安装失败

  • 某些旧版本需要手动挂载darwin.iso文件
  • 运行更新工具确保使用最新版本

版本兼容性说明

当前版本已完美支持:

  • VMware Workstation 17.x系列
  • VMware Player 17.x系列
  • 最新macOS系统版本

查看VERSION文件可以获取详细的更新日志和版本演进信息,帮助用户了解工具的技术发展轨迹。

安全使用注意事项

在使用VMware Unlocker时,请务必注意以下安全事项:

  • 在使用新版本前,必须先卸载旧版本
  • 安装过程中确保VMware完全关闭
  • 按照官方指导操作,避免不必要的风险

通过VMware Unlocker,普通用户无需购买昂贵的苹果设备,就能在个人电脑上完整体验macOS系统。这个工具为技术爱好者和开发者提供了极大的便利,是探索苹果生态系统的最佳入门工具。

【免费下载链接】unlocker项目地址: https://gitcode.com/gh_mirrors/unlo/unlocker

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/21 0:50:18

NetSonar实战指南:让网络问题无处遁形的终极武器

你是否曾经遇到过这样的场景:线上会议突然卡顿,视频加载缓慢如蜗牛,远程服务器连接频繁断开?这些看似随机的网络问题背后,往往隐藏着更深层次的网络质量隐患。NetSonar作为一款专业的网络诊断利器,正是为解…

作者头像 李华
网站建设 2026/4/24 21:59:39

【Q#编程效率提升指南】:手把手教你生成VSCode智能文档的5大技巧

第一章:Q# 程序的 VSCode 文档生成概述在量子计算开发中,Q# 作为一种专为量子算法设计的高级编程语言,其与 Visual Studio Code(VSCode)的集成提供了高效的开发体验。良好的文档生成机制不仅能提升代码可维护性&#x…

作者头像 李华
网站建设 2026/4/30 11:19:03

Node.js ESC/POS打印实战:解决企业级打印痛点的完整方案

Node.js ESC/POS打印实战:解决企业级打印痛点的完整方案 【免费下载链接】node-escpos 🖨️ ESC/POS Printer driver for Node.js 项目地址: https://gitcode.com/gh_mirrors/no/node-escpos 当你面对POS机打印需求时,是否曾被复杂的硬…

作者头像 李华
网站建设 2026/4/24 23:19:42

高校智慧后勤物业管理系统基本功能解析

随着高校管理数字化、智能化进程的加速,智慧后勤物业管理系统已成为提升校园服务效率与管理水平的重要工具。该系统通过整合资源、优化流程、强化管控,实现了后勤服务从传统人工模式向智慧化平台的转型。以下将基于典型的功能架构图,对其基本…

作者头像 李华
网站建设 2026/4/18 7:25:02

rclone云存储管理实战:从零搭建跨平台数据同步体系

rclone云存储管理实战:从零搭建跨平台数据同步体系 【免费下载链接】rclone 项目地址: https://gitcode.com/gh_mirrors/rcl/rclone 还在为多设备间文件同步而手忙脚乱吗?是否经常需要在不同云盘之间来回切换?今天我们将一起探索如何…

作者头像 李华